Making A Difference: This Girl Won't Quit

On September 20th I brought you the story of Chantel Crandall, a 12 year old Junior Charger Cheerleader fundraising for the Make-A-Wish foundation. If she raises the most money she even gets to go on the field with the real charger girls and perform during a game. Kids doing fundraisers is nothing new, but the way she is doing it, why she is doing it, and the perseverance she is showing is what sets this girl apart.

You see this young lady was not one to settle for just doing the minimum entry donation to get in the program, she wanted to win. The first year she raise over $300. This year her personal goal was $1,000. Her mom had no doubt she would do it. To date she has raised $750 for her cause. What's more important is that this particular charity is one that has touched her family, not once but twice. She has had two family members receive their wishes from the Make-A-Wish foundation and believes very deeply in the cause.
